[0035] Next, a second embodiment of the present invention will be described.
[0036] Figure 4 It is an example of a flowchart of a stirring operation including the stirring frequency determination process. First, the control device 216 calculates the total volume V1+V2 of the volume V1 of the first liquid and the volume V2 of the second liquid. Next, compare the preset threshold Va with the total volume V1+V2 (step 401), and if V1+V2 is greater than Va, execute steps 303 and 304 once, and then end the stirring.

[0040] In this example, use Figure 5A and Figure 5B This stirring method in the dilution operation of the sample will be described. Figure 5A , B are diagrams showing the flow of the sample dilution operation.
[0041] When a sample is diluted using a conventional liquid stirring method, the sample and the diluent cannot be uniformly mixed, and the diluted sample in one container may have uneven dilution ratios. In particular, in the case of repeating the dilution process multiple times to prepare a diluted sample with a high dilution factor, if the mixed solution does not reach the desired dilution factor in the first dilution process, the dilution process is repeated multiple times. There is a possibility that a large deviation may occur between the dilution ratio of the final diluted sample and the desired dilution ratio.
